never mind about the nipple size, got it covered and bought. the only problem is i can find all the grease points right up to the rear drive shaft. i can only find one in there. could anyone throw some of those helpful red circle into the previous picture so i can get a better idea of where to look.

Re: grease points on delica ????

Posted: Tue Jul 28, 2009 6:30 pm
by nishby
Patty,

I'm not much good with the graphics, but there are three nipples. The one you found is likely the obvious one on the outside of the knuckle. The other two are tucked inside the knuckle (one front and one back). You'll find them if you feel in between the universal joint connections. Hope that helps.

If your ball joints have been replaced (upper or lower or both) you probably won't have grease nipples any more, and this would lessen the number of grease points. For example, I only have nine now instead of the original eleven - upper ball joints replaced.

I have the 'L" shape ones and they are attached so I didnt want to remove them but I'm getting the drift that they can be removed with no harm done, is that correct? I just didnt want to drive around without them on but I guess once the grease has been placed it really wouldnt run away!

I was going to put in straight ones because the front shim for my lift will make the L unusable.

Re: grease points on delica ????

Posted: Wed May 12, 2010 8:21 am
by FalcoColumbarius
Yeah, they unscrew in the usual fashion. Just make sure that the surface that they are screwed into is clean so you don't get dirt into the hole when you are removing or replacing.
